These sizes can be pruned back to fit your garden and promote tree health. The North Star Cherry tree tops out at around 10-feet tall with a maximum of an 8-foot spread. We mentioned earlier that this is technically a “micro tree” which means that you can expect a very modest size from this cherry. This means that gardeners anywhere in the United States can grow this tree with the exception of some of the most far northern or southern climates. The North Star Cherry is ideal in zones 4–8. Learning how to grow the North Star Cherry starts with understanding where you can grow this tree. The North Star Cherry also makes a great ornamental tree for both its vibrant colors and its small overall size. In the fall, this tree turns a stunning shade of purple. The white flower color retains that iconic quality you want from cherry trees. These features make this tree a great choice for even the smallest gardens. This tree gets 8 to 10-feet tall with a spread of 6 to 8-feet. The North Star Cherry tree is a dwarf cherry tree that technically makes the cut for being a “micro tree.” Don’t that let small footprint fool you, this tree was bred for its astonishing fruit yield and hardy qualities. They completed their project in 1950 and this tree has been a staple of gardens ever since. 1 to create the North Star cherries that we love today. The University of Minnesota Fruit Breeding Farm crossed the English Morello with the Serbian Pie No. This cultivar got its start as a new type of cherry tree developed by the University of Minnesota.
